Telemetry payloads to the Quillport collector must be gzip-compressed before transmission; uncompressed bodies over 64 KB are rejected. Compression happens client-side after field-level redaction, so no plaintext identifiers reach the wire. Decompression bombs are mitigated by a 10 MB inflate cap. Reviewers can verify behavior against the audit endpoint, authenticating with the token below.

login token, yajeg-fawif: eyJhbGciOiJIUzI1NiIsInR5cCI6IkpXVCJ9.eyJzdWIiOiIEdPQYnZXaZIn0.HSRTnYZBx0Qc

## Transport: Raffle Drums – Staff Party

Two raffle drums move from the Hartwell storeroom to the Pindale venue Friday noon. Courier is Quickline. Drums contain pre-filled ticket stubs, so they stay sealed in transit — no exceptions. Venue contact signs the manifest on arrival. Give the courier the hand-over phrase shown below.

dispatch memo: the sorius tamius courier leaves the praeth ledger at gate 4873 under passcode 928014

# Log sampling for the Wrennet notification service
# This service emits roughly 40k log lines per minute at peak, so we
# sample INFO at 5% and keep WARN/ERROR at 100%. If support needs full
# traces for an incident, flip sample_rate to 1.0 for no more than one
# hour — the sink fills quickly. Sampled logs are written to the store below.

replica DSN, yadup-hahig: mongodb://gilys_svc:Mx@db-5f8f.norvasoft.internal:5432/eliion